I have a Honda Accord 2005 VTi.
This week I was winding down the drivers window and when I tried to wind it up it would go up a little but then return to fully open. It wouldn't go back up, winding back up to about 1/4 way before winding down. The motor is engaged when rising and lowering.
I have another Honda Accord same model but 2004. I swapped out the switch unit on the drivers door, the problem was still there.
If I grab the window and force it up past (or around) the half way mark, while keeping my finger on the window switch (to close) so as to wind the window up, the window will close.
If I wind the window down no more than (approximately) 3/4 way down, and stop winding the window down, it will remain in position and when I try to close the window, the window will return to the closed position without a problem.
The swapping of the switch was a quick fix, but does anybody have a notion what might be goings on?
